How much do hr service representative jobs pay per hour?

As of Sep 2, 2026, the average hourly pay for hr service representative in Florida is $17.21, according to ZipRecruiter salary data. Most workers in this role earn between $12.93 and $20.48 per hour, depending on experience, location, and employer.

What is the difference between Hr Service Representative vs HR Coordinator?

AspectHR Service RepresentativeHR Coordinator
CredentialsTypically requires a high school diploma or associate degree; certifications like SHRM-CP are commonUsually requires a bachelor's degree in HR or related field; certifications like PHR or SHRM-CP are beneficial
Work EnvironmentCustomer service-focused, interacting with employees and managementAdministrative and organizational, supporting HR functions and programs
Employer & Industry UsageUsed across various industries for employee support rolesCommon in corporate HR departments for coordinating HR activities

The HR Service Representative primarily handles employee inquiries and provides support, focusing on customer service. In contrast, the HR Coordinator manages HR programs, documentation, and administrative tasks. Both roles are essential in HR operations but differ in scope and responsibilities.

Is HR Service Representative a high burnout job?

HR Service Representatives often experience moderate burnout due to handling employee inquiries, administrative tasks, and conflict resolution. The job requires strong communication skills and can involve high workload periods, but burnout levels vary based on workplace environment and support systems.

What does an HR Service Representative do?

An HR Service Representative handles employee inquiries, provides support on HR policies, and assists with administrative tasks related to employee benefits, onboarding, and record-keeping. They often use HR information systems and require strong communication skills to ensure smooth HR operations within an organization.

What is the lowest position in HR Service Representative?

The lowest position in HR roles related to HR Service Representatives is typically an entry-level HR assistant or coordinator. These roles involve basic administrative tasks, onboarding support, and assisting with employee inquiries, often requiring minimal experience and offering opportunities for advancement within HR departments.
